A Precious Little Warrior: 11-Month-Old Nevaeh’s Brave Fight Against Leukemia

Take a moment to look at this precious little girl. At just 11 months old, Nevaeh has already spent nearly half of her short life courageously battling acute pre-B lymphoblastic leukemia.

According to her mother, Jaden, Nevaeh was only six months old when doctors delivered the devastating diagnosis. Since that day, her life has been marked by frequent hospital visits, intensive treatments, and challenges that no infant should ever have to face. Yet through it all, this tiny fighter continues to light up the lives of those around her with her beautiful smile and remarkable resilience.
